Wiki (Managers Only) — Loyalty Programme Overhaul, Merrow Retail Group

For the board: the Compass Rewards overhaul replaces points with tiered cashback, cutting redemption liability by an estimated 30%. Pilot stores in Halverton showed a 9% lift in repeat visits. Full rollout is planned over two quarters, with legacy points honoured for one year. The commercial rationale driving the timing is summarised below.

management briefing: Headcount on the Belix team goes from 60 to 93 by the end of November. Gross margin on Belix came in at 23 percent against a plan of 47 percent.

## Pinwright Service — Environments and Pinning Policy

Pinwright enforces dependency pinning across Halverton's build fleet. All three environments (dev, staging, prod) require exact-version pins; ranges are rejected at merge time. Code reviewers should block any PR that loosens a pin without an approved exception ticket. Staging mirrors prod's resolver settings so drift surfaces early, while dev allows a short override window for experimentation. The resolver reads its per-environment settings at startup, reproduced below.

config for yahof-tajop:
zorath:
  pin: 7493
  metrics_host: metrics.zorath.tolvaqsys.internal
  tenant: praiel
  seal: seal_fd9cd4f1

Sensor drift ticket — GrowDeck controller

Prod greenhouse units in the Larkmoor site report humidity offsets diverging from staging. Calibration intervals were edited manually on prod last sprint and never backported. Proposing we pin the controller config in the repo and redeploy. Please review the diff against the current live values, listed here.

settings of bafof-tagep:
[frador]
port = 9300
region = west-1
host = frador.norvacorp.corp
timeout_ms = 3000
retries = 5

**Ticket: Expired credentials blocking cold storage archival**

The nightly Frostbin job that archives cold storage buckets to the Harrowvale tier has been failing since Tuesday because its service credential expired. For new team members: this job sweeps buckets untouched for 180 days, and failures mean the retention dashboard goes stale. A replacement credential has been issued; the archival job should be reconfigured with the key below.

API key for bageg-kajef: vxb2-ss